I made these little paper roses after seeing these roses that Joanne made. The paper that I used for the roses was a piece of typing paper. I inked my brayer with, pinks, red, yellows and peach ink and rolled it over the typing paper. Then I used various punches to make the roses. The two biggest roses were made with a scallop circle punch. Each has 10 layers. They are held together in the centers with a brad. I scrunched (and that is the technical term) the layers around the brad. The medium sized flower was made with 6 layers of my 5 petal ek success flower punch. The little ones were 5 layers of my 5 petal ek succcess mini flower punch.
